Quercus morii is an uncommon Asian species of trees in the beech family Fagaceae. It has been found only in Taiwan.[2] It is placed in subgenus Cerris, section Cyclobalanopsis.[3]
Quercus morii is a large tree up to 30 meters tall. Leaves can be as much as 10 cm long.[2][4]
